Small Solar Power System: A Brief Overview

A small solar power system for homes utilizes solar energy to produce electricity for:

  • Powering household appliances
  • Charging an electric car or electric bicycle
  • Operating a pool pump or heating system

If you are interested in energy production but don’t quite understand what you need to purchase – what devices, of what quality, and capacity – then a solar panel kit will come in handy. It’s a set of components and devices that, when connected to the electrical system, form a fully functional small solar power system.

All the devices and components included in it can be purchased individually. However, with a solar panel for small house kit, you can save time searching for equipment. Besides, it will help you avoid inflating prices and having to figure out the compatibility of different devices.

What’s Inside Solar Panel Kits for Small Homes?

Most solar panel kits include a scalability feature. What kind of scalability is it? Simply put, the equipment in your small solar power system can easily connect with other new devices. You can add them to generate even more energy or replace malfunctioning devices.

In reality, there is no single configuration for a kit, as it depends on factors such as price, model, manufacturer, purpose, etc. However, there are certain devices without which the operation of a solar panel for small houses would be impossible. Here are some of them:

1. Solar Panels (Photovoltaic Modules)

They are the central component of a small solar power system that consists of numerous photovoltaic cells made from semiconductor material, mostly silicon.

When sunlight hits them, the photovoltaic modules absorb it, creating an electric field that leads to the movement of electrons. This electron movement is the electric current, transforming solar radiation into electricity.

Solar panel for small house comes in various power capacities, and the larger the capacity, the more current it produces, resulting in a higher price.

2. Inverter

The inverter for a solar panel for small house performs the function of converting DC to AC current. That is crucial as most household appliances consume AC. The inverter’s operation involves a rotor creating a magnetic field.

Microinverters, which are sufficient for a small solar power system, are installed individually on each panel. They have high efficiency and work well with the power grid, ensuring a stable energy supply.

3. Charge Controller

The controller acts as an intermediary between the photovoltaic module and the battery. It performs two consecutive tasks:

  • Monitoring – determines the energy flow characteristics by measuring the voltage and current from the solar panels and batteries.
  • Energy management – decides how to distribute energy between the battery and meet your needs (e.g., powering an electric stove).

4. Battery

Batteries essentially act as reservoirs where the generated energy is stored, which is useful when solar panels generate excess electricity. During periods of low solar activity or at night, the stored energy is drawn from the reservoir to fulfill your energy requirements.

How To Choose Suitable Small Solar Panel Kits for Home

There are several factors to consider when choosing small home solar panels.

Size and Area of the House

Determine the size of the solar panel for small house using a specialized calculator. It takes into account various factors such as the house’s square footage, energy consumption, the amount of sunlight the house receives, and more.

Location of the House

The amount of sunlight the house receives throughout the day affects the efficiency of small house solar panels. However, sunlight is not evenly distributed across states. Arizona, New Mexico, and California have the most active solar hours. Consequently, fewer panels may be needed in these regions.

Your Lifestyle

The number of panels and the overall capacity of the small solar power system depend on factors such as the number of people living in the house, how much time family members spend at home, and the daily energy usage. However, consider future changes in your daily routine, such as the next 10 years.
